kpökù
kpọkù
| Word | kpọkù |
| Definitions | Active verb 1.to call upon especially for help; to consult, especially a supernatural being |
| Related Terms | |
| Word Stems |
Examples
Ha ga-akpọku ndị ga-enyere ha aka.
Ha ga-akpọku ndị ga-enyere ha aka.
They will call upon those that will assist them.
Ihe i kwesịrị ime ugbu a bụ ịkpọku Chukwu.
Ihe i kwesịrị ime ugbu a bụ ịkpọku Chukwu.
What you are supposed to do now is to call upon God.
Ezenwa na-akpọku ndị nna nna ya .
Ezenwa na-akpọku ndị nna nna ya .
Ezenwa is calling upon his ancestors.
Ọ kpọkuru Chinwe mgbe ha jidere ya.
Ọ kpọkuru Chinwe mgbe ha jidere ya.
She called upon Chinwe when they caught her.
Onye na-akpọku m?
Onye na-akpọku m?
Who is calling upon me?
Kpọkuo m na mgba mkpa.
Kpọkuo m na mgba mkpa.
Call upon me in time of need.
Ọ baghị uru ịkpọku m.
Ọ baghị uru ịkpọku m.
There is need calling upon me.
A ga-akpọku gị ma ego ahụ gwụ.
A ga-akpọku gị ma ego ahụ gwụ.
When the money finishes, you will be called upon.
Ana m akpọku Chukwu oge niile.
Ana m akpọku Chukwu oge niile.
I always call upon God.

kpö òkù
kpọ òkù
| Word | kpọ òkù |
| Definitions | Active verb 憾清 1.call out for attention 2.summon; invite |
| Related Terms | |
| Word Stems |
Examples
A kpọrọ anyị oku na be eze.
A kpọrọ anyị oku na be eze.
We were summoned at the king's place.
A ga-akpọ gị oku ma o sie ike.
A ga-akpọ gị oku ma o sie ike.
You will be summoned if it becomes difficult.
Ọ maghị mgbe nne ya na-akpọ ya oku.
Ọ maghị mgbe nne ya na-akpọ ya oku.
She didn't know when her mother was calling for her attention.
Ihere agaghị eme onye na-akpọ Chukwu oku n' okwukwe.
Ihere agaghị eme onye na-akpọ Chukwu oku n' okwukwe.
Anyone who calls on God in faith won't be put to shame
Kpọọ ya oku n' oke olu.
Kpọọ ya oku n' oke olu.
Call him with a loud voice.
Gịnị mere ị ji akpọ ya oku.
Gịnị mere ị ji akpọ ya oku.
Why are you calling her.
Ịkpọ ya oku etu ahụ egosighị nsọpụrụ.
Ịkpọ ya oku etu ahụ egosighị nsọpụrụ.
Calling her like that does disrespect.
